***Though you'll notice some subtle prog flourishes and acoustic strums, Brown Submarine is a pop punk album, made by and for kids who've worn out the grooves on their Cheap Trick, Alice Cooper, Wire and dBs records. While Pollard has stretched out post-GBV, experimenting on each of his diverse and unique solo records, Boston Spaceships rock hard, have fun and drink Miller Lite.

Without undue hyperbole, Pollard is penning fantastic pop songs in a style no longer fashionable, perhaps we should say, never fashionable. Makes no difference, on Brown Submarine, Pollard's charged up and sings his ass off. Mr. Pollard was so enthusiastic about this album that he's decided to play his first proper club tour in two years. This from a guy who hates flying, goes bananas sitting in the van, and who has turned down tours with Radiohead and the Strokes. Give Brown Submarine a spin or two-- it'll make you feel like a kid again, too.Or go ahead, ignore Boston Spaceships and keep yourself busy finding the next Vampire Weekend, Clap Your Hands Say Yeah or Ned's Atomic Dustbin. But if you save this album on your shelf and pull it out a few years from now, we guarantee it will make you very very happy...

CHRIS SLUSARENKO (Takeovers, Guided By Voices, Svelt, Sprinkler)
JOHN MOEN (Perhapst, Decemberists, Jicks, Elliott Smith, Dharma Bums)
ROBERT POLLARD (needs no introduction)

Recorded in Portland, OR and Kent, OH in May, 2008

***Following a four-star review in Mojo and a successful whirlwind US tour, Boston Spaceships return to Earth just five months later with their sophomore album!

Chris Slusarenko (Guided By Voices, Sprinkler) and John Moen (Decemberists, Elliott Smith) have never been so impressive. Robert Pollard himself was sequestered in Dayton, Ohio for nearly two years without touring, concentrating on his songwriting and artwork. The trio's efforts are readily apparent on The Planets Are Blasted.

This nuanced and transcendent rock album culminates with four of Pollard's best songs yet. The majestic and metaphorical "Queen of Stormy Weather," who threatens to "pee on my parade," is followed by "The Town That's After Me," which combines acoustic, electric guitar and strings to stunning effect. "Sight on Sight," a four-minute mini-epic, detours to otherworldly chants, echoes and drones, sitars, handrums, and tambourines, but rocks like heck, and the verse of "Heavy Crown" is melodically reminiscent of the Guided By Voices hit "Everywhere With Helicopter," but Pollard ups the ante with an even better chorus and then goes over the top with a still catchier refrain.

***For an extraordinarily creative and prolific artist, 2008 has been a particularly extraordinary, creative, and prolific year for Robert Pollard. Hot on the heels of two terrific new albums, a stunning 140-page, full-color book of his collage art, great reviews, features in Vice, Flaunt, SPIN, and Entertainment Weekly, the launch of his own label, and his first live tour in two years, the man is on a roll...

From the stately Krautrock chug of the album opener, "Faking My Harlequin," to the schizo-frenetic closing track, "Too Much Fun," with its structural U-turns piled on top of tempo shifts, The Crawling Distance is unlike any Pollard release yet. Comprised of ten tracks, most clocking in at three to four minutes and beyond, the album includes highlights like the gorgeous "It's Easy," a rare Pollard ballad (albeit a ballad with creepy, oddball imagery) and "The Butler Stands For All Of Us," a subtle, melancholy song that ranks among Pollard's best ever.

Pollard is sort of the Grateful Dead equivalent for people who like Miller Lite instead of acid."
--The Washington Post

***"I'm sick and tired of all you backward-looking crybabies. You know who you are: 'If only it were 1994...' 1994? Were you even alive then? How alive? "Not as alive as Robert Pollard is right now--working the boards, finding the words still jump when he says jump and the guitar chimes when he forms the chords on the six-string with his honest-to-God DIY, home-made calluses. A clutch of these songs started out live in the studio, with Mr. Pollard on guitar, and they buzz with the charge of on-the-spot generation. All the secret ingredients go into the mix--even Mr. P's brother, the estimable outside shooter Jimmy Pollard, returns to tweak a few knobs--and the result is music that comes alive with that sui generis Dayton grit and sparkle. Check out the needling, obsessive riff on the intro to "When a Man Walks Away"--no mistaking the Pollard touch there--or the distortion-drenched start of "Epic Heads" where one can just about smell the heat rise from the solid state circuit board.

"You want nostalgia? OK, here's some nostalgia. Think music as real and unselfconscious as anything since Same Place the Fly Got Smashed or songs alive with Alien Lanes' aesthetic but even hookier and smarter. Music that sounds just like friends playing for the fun of it in the family basement (so the family's grown up and moved away, it's a different house, and it's not exactly a basement anyway, but I defy one to hear the difference)." --Marc Woodworth, author, Bee Thousand (33 1/3 Press)

***Revolver, in bed with the Guided By Voices family since 1994, is pleased as punch to exclusively offer Robert Pollard's brand new material. After amicably departing Merge Records after 4 albums in two years, this will be Pollard's only proper "Robert Pollard" full-length for 2008. At 10 songs and 35 minutes, it's an extraordinary rock tour-de-force.

Robert Pollard Is Off To Business sports Todd Tobias' cleanest and meanest production yet, giant songs and riffs that pack a wallop, and arguably Pollard's finest singing ever captured on record. For Pollard, whose albums normally run 15-25 songs, this 10-song work (the majority of the songs 3:30 or longer) is a departure from form. Since freeing himself of a band in 2004, his albums have each had very distinct and varied flavors, and his creativity has flowered.

"Weatherman and Skin Goddess" takes the listener back to a time when Rock Radio ruled and bands could have 5-minute-plus hit singles. "Gratification To Concrete" is a classic catchy Pollard rock anthem, or is it a Pollard catchy Classic-Rock anthem? He's definitely turned up the Rock 10% and the Classic 11% on this album.

Extraordinarily influential, Pollard is not just a founding father of indie rock, but in the long run will prove to be an important part of rock history, with a significant oeuvre that branches from The Who, Peter Gabriel-era Genesis, Wire and The Clean.

"Since his much-adored band closed down, it seems that nothing has changed for Pollard, who endures as the perpetually prolific, massively tuneful, beer-swigging king of pop."
--Amazon.com
